executeBatch() issue with new driver?
От | Alan Stange |
---|---|
Тема | executeBatch() issue with new driver? |
Дата | |
Msg-id | 4187B025.2090201@rentec.com обсуждение исходный текст |
Ответы |
Re: executeBatch() issue with new driver?
Re: executeBatch() issue with new driver? |
Список | pgsql-jdbc |
Hello all, I'm using pg8 beta 3, with the pgdev.307.jdbc3.jar JDBC driver. If I run the following example code: Connection conn = ...; Statement st = conn.createStatement(); String sql = "create temp table t (a int4); insert into t (a) values (1);"; st.addBatch(sql); st.executeBatch(); I get the following error: Exception in thread "main" java.lang.ArrayIndexOutOfBoundsException: 1 at org.postgresql.jdbc2.AbstractJdbc2Statement$BatchResultHandler.handleError(AbstractJdbc2Statement.java:2317) at org.postgresql.jdbc2.AbstractJdbc2Statement$BatchResultHandler.handleCommandStatus(AbstractJdbc2Statement.java:2293) at org.postgresql.core.v3.QueryExecutorImpl.interpretCommandStatus(QueryExecutorImpl.java:1230) at org.postgresql.core.v3.QueryExecutorImpl.processResults(QueryExecutorImpl.java:968) at org.postgresql.core.v3.QueryExecutorImpl.execute(QueryExecutorImpl.java:283) at org.postgresql.jdbc2.AbstractJdbc2Statement.executeBatch(AbstractJdbc2Statement.java:2371) at com.rentec.fi.db.DbStatement.executeBatch(DbStatement.java:88) Am I missing something here? Thanks! -- Alan
В списке pgsql-jdbc по дате отправления: